Transaction 5611abfe62b78f7f424483bc29fbc1655bf256b5be6fdb8a7ac5e1d9b5d59413
1 Input
2 Outputs
- 5611abfe62b78f7f424483bc29fbc1655bf256b5be6fdb8a7ac5e1d9b5d59413:0
- 5611abfe62b78f7f424483bc29fbc1655bf256b5be6fdb8a7ac5e1d9b5d59413:1
value 665700
address 377PexA3KJ54KzdxEE7GChqgk6Ju8jHyrm
value 4073115
address 134cqjV8MNpbskrT5LasJyQZkLDeoCQMFd